The Wraith was the most driver-focused car Rolls-Royce built in its Ghost generation: a two-door fastback with rear-hinged coach doors, a 6.6-litre twin-turbocharged V12 of 632 PS and a gearbox that read the road ahead from satellite data to choose its ratio.
This car was first registered in September 2015 and shows 45,988 km, in Black Diamond over full leather. It carries the Starlight headliner in its shooting star configuration, the Bespoke Audio system and the third-generation driver assistance package.

Cross-border purchase is normal for this kind of car, but the documentation, the certificate of conformity, transport and the registration rules of the destination country all have to be settled with the selling dealer first.
The manufacturer's base list price was €270,000 in United States, excluding options. This car is advertised at €218,900, 19% below it. A list price is the launch price of the version without options, so a heavily specified car left the factory above it, and it says nothing about what the car is worth today.
